Introduction
Elections can sow the seeds of good governance when adequately managed. At times, elections trigger widespread political violence because they can exacerbate tensions within fragile, conflict-prone, or oppressive societies. Preventing violence before its eruption is not just a possibility but preferable to rapid response mechanisms and other reactive approaches.

Preventing election violence goes beyond the organization of free and fair elections. Peaceful elections are no guarantee for democratic quality, while free and fair elections are no guarantee for election security. The 2011 elections in Nigeria illustrate this paradox: While the democratic quality of the polls had vastly improved compared to past elections, the elections were the most violent in the country’s history.

A well-trained and equipped joint security forces with a good ‘show of force’ may intimidate potential perpetrators on Election Day. The practice of election violence prevention must target different groups and individuals, depending on risk assessments in particular contexts. Prevention models can be categorized in terms of the segments of the population they target, which may be ordinary citizens, political elites, or likely perpetrators.

A well-trained and equipped police force and military presents an important domestic guarantee for election security, as long as they prioritize the protection of the electorate over elite interests and display professional conduct. Whether the threats originate from violent riots, insurgent attacks, or targeted assassinations, police are responsible for the protection of election materials and stakeholders, including candidates, voters, or poll workers. Police training can also help ensure security forces are part of the solution instead of the problem, as police abuse, intimidation, or repression present common types of election violence.

The role and responsibility of the political elite in inciting and organizing election violence cannot be underestimated, since violence commonly results from an incumbent’s fear of losing power in the face of an uncertain election outcome. The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) empowered to enforce election guidelines in a consistent and nonpartisan manner can help deter or mitigate violence.

We need to establish clear contingency plans in bad, or worst, case scenarios at every level. At the local level, this should include identifying capacities for local action to defuse worsening situations through media, influential local leaders and civil society groups. In advance of the elections, international diplomatic actors should identify and ensure their ability to reach out to key Nigerian influencers, potential trusted national and international mediators and advisors, and set up a mechanism for consultation among major international partners – including the AU and ECOWAS – in the post-elections period.

Considering the identified sources of risk in Nigeria with upcoming elections, there is the need for stakeholders to develop the appropriate set of policy instruments to address the frustrations, financial incentives, and fears of those considering violence as a means to win, disrupt, or protest the vote. At the same time, local capacities must be strengthened to protect vulnerable citizens and communities.
